SourceForge,开源软件的摇篮与推动者
在当今信息技术高速发展的时代,开源软件已经成为推动创新的重要力量,SourceForge作为全球最大的开源软件托管平台,为众多开源项目提供了成长的土壤,成为了开源社区的摇篮与推动者,本文将带领大家了解SourceForge的发展历程、作用及其在开源领域的地位。
SourceForge的发展历程
SourceForge成立于1999年,最初是由美国的一家名为VA Linux Systems的公司创建的,该公司希望通过这个平台,为全球的开源软件开发者提供一个集中托管、交流、协作的环境,经过20多年的发展,SourceForge已经成为全球最大的开源软件托管平台,拥有超过50万的注册用户和3万多个开源项目。
2007年,SourceForge推出了SourceForge.net Enterprise,为企业用户提供了一个专属的开源软件托管平台,2008年,SourceForge开始支持中文界面,进一步降低了我国开发者参与开源项目的门槛。
SourceForge的作用
1、项目托管
SourceForge为开源项目提供了一个稳定的托管环境,开发者可以将自己的项目代码、文档、讨论区等资源存储在SourceForge上,方便其他开发者访问、下载和使用。
2、协作交流
SourceForge提供了丰富的协作工具,如邮件列表、论坛、即时通讯等,方便开发者之间的沟通与协作,SourceForge还支持版本控制,使开发者可以方便地管理项目代码的变更。
3、项目推广
SourceForge拥有庞大的用户群体,开发者可以在这里展示自己的项目,吸引更多的用户关注和使用,SourceForge还为项目提供了评分、评论等功能,帮助项目获得更好的曝光。
4、资源共享
SourceForge不仅为开发者提供了一个项目托管平台,还提供了大量的开源软件资源,开发者可以在这里找到适合自己的工具、库、框架等资源,加速项目开发。
SourceForge在开源领域的地位
1、丰富的项目资源
SourceForge拥有3万多个开源项目,涵盖了各个领域的技术,如Web开发、桌面应用、移动应用等,这使得SourceForge成为了全球开发者寻找开源项目资源的重要渠道。
2、庞大的用户群体
SourceForge注册用户超过50万,每天有数以万计的开发者在这里交流、协作,这使得SourceForge成为了全球最大的开源社区之一。
3、优秀的协作环境
SourceForge提供的协作工具和版本控制功能,使得开发者可以高效地管理项目,提高开发效率,SourceForge还提供了项目评分、评论等功能,帮助开发者改进项目。
4、深度参与开源生态
SourceForge不仅为开源项目提供托管服务,还积极参与开源社区的各项工作,如组织开源活动、提供技术支持等,这使得SourceForge在开源领域具有较高的声誉和影响力。
SourceForge作为全球最大的开源软件托管平台,为开源项目提供了成长的土壤,推动了开源软件的发展,在未来,SourceForge将继续发挥其在开源领域的重要作用,为全球开发者提供更好的服务。